Gong Xi Fa Cai: Ringing in the the Year of the Rat at Diamond Hotel Philippines

First in the Chinese zodiac and thus the harbinger of renewal and fresh beginnings, the optimistic Rat promises a year blessed with grand abundance. Inspire success in all aspects of your life with colorful performances, draw good fortune with traditional Chinese delicacies and activities, make the best of the year’s bounty with a Feng Shui consultation, and rejuvenate the whole family with a staycation package – all these laid out for a vibrant celebration of Chinese New Year 2020 at Diamond Hotel Philippines.

Start the merriment at the head of the week with Live Dimsum Making and Noodle Pulling Demonstrations, alternately held from January 20-26, 2020. Be filled with awe as our expert chefs showcase their unmatched talent for the crowds, creating mesmerizing dimsum designs with specialized techniques and stretching noodle dough as far as the eye can see.

Infused with rich aromas, distinct flavors, and a timeless tale rooted in culture, Chinese cuisine is an irresistible staple, all the more meant to be savored and celebrated at Corniche. From January 23-26, 2020, guests can enjoy Chinese Chef Yang Yong’s vast selection of authentic Chinese specialties for Php 3,180 nett per person. For a minimum spend of Php 5,000 at the buffet, guests are entitled to Pick-a-Prize at the hotel’s Prosperity Tree for a chance to win gift certificates and other premium items.

On January 25, the day that marks the Chinese New Year, witness the energetic Dragon and Lion dance at 11AM by the Philippine Ling Nam Athletic Federation. To create an atmosphere for positive energy and clarity for the new year, the Kim Hwa Ensemble will also be playing live Chinese instrumental music at the hotel lobby. Free 10-minute Feng Shui consultations with expert Angel Macalino are also available on this day for a minimum spend of Php 5,000 at the Corniche lunch buffet. Diners at Corniche will also be gifted with ang pau containing vouchers for up to 40% off at the restaurants on their next visit.

To make the most of the festivities’ motif, take your friends and family to a culinary excursion that’s truly remarkable with the Chinese Lauriat set menus at Corniche. Presenting a wealth of authentic Chinese fine dishes served at an exclusive dining area within the restaurant, the Chinese Lauriat experience is ideal for reunions, special gatherings, and family get-togethers. Every feast is skillfully crafted by Chinese Chef Yang Yong, whose expertise in oriental cuisine spans over 20 years, guaranteeing that your palate will be exhilarated with each course.

For those whose dimsum cravings know no end or bounds, the Weekend Dimsum Delights at Corniche features an extensive choice of steamed, baked, and fried dimsum for only Php 999 nett per person. Sweet or savory, simply flavored or exquisitely spiced, meaty or heartily vegetarian, dimsum in every shape, size, and palate is within reach of your chopsticks every Saturday and Sunday at lunch.

Greet the Year of the Rat refreshed and revived with the Chinese New Year Staycation package. With a starting rate of Php 5,000 nett per night in a Deluxe Room from January 20-26, 2020, this room offer is made more luxurious with buffet breakfast for two, unlimited Wi-Fi access, 30% off on dining, 20% off on laundry, massage and reflexology services, and complimentary shuttle service during weekends to Intramuros, SM Mall of Asia, and museums.
